Why Majesty Palm gets yellow leaves
Ravenea rivularis
Transplant shock, inconsistent watering (extreme dry-wet cycles), and low light coupled with dry air. Majesty palms struggle to acclimate to indoor conditions quickly.
How to reverse yellow leaves on Majesty Palm
- 1
Allow 2-4 weeks for acclimation post-repotting or moving.
- 2
Maintain consistent even moisture�water when the top 1 inch is dry.
- 3
Place in bright indirect light (east or west window).
- 4
Regularly check leaf undersides for spider mites, which cause secondary yellowing.
Keep yellow leaves off this Majesty Palm
Stable environmental conditions and maintaining humidity above 50%.
